is delta-10? Delta-10 is a cannabinoid discovered in trace
quantities in the cannabis plant.
As with delta-8, particular states
have actually forbidden delta-10
on their own. The cannabinoid is
typically readily
available in vape carts, gummies, or other edibles, and can be
mailed to specific states. What's
the difference in between delta-8 and
delta-10? To create both variations of
THC, CBD oil is very first drawn out from
legally grown hemp.
Various chemicals and responses are
used to produce the various
deltas. Delta-10 THC is not simple
to manufacture. It should be
refined extensively, so you
usually don't see it in
abundance. "If you see an item out there that
says 99% delta-10, I don't believe it,"
stated Brown. Since it is so
hard to produce, a great deal of
items integrate delta-10 with delta-8.
Genuine delta-10 items, like those
evaluated at ACS Laboratory and other
certified labs, will have a QR code
revealing consumers the evidence of
testing certification. What are the
results of delta-10? Delta-10 can get you high,
although it is much less potent than regular
delta-9 THC. Anecdotally, delta-10 is commonly
reported to provide energizing
impacts, whereas delta-8 is reported to be more
sedating.

Is delta-10 legal? Currently, delta-10 items are
federally legal because they are
derived from hemp, which was
legislated in the US when Congress passed
the 2018 farm expense. This is what makes delta-10 so
appealingconsumers who reside in states where
cannabis is prohibited can
acquire delta-10 due to the fact that it
is technically obtained from
hemp and not cannabis (Delta 9-1/2" Radial Arm Saw Converted To 10").
